One of the biggest downsides of the Titan X cards is their inability to SLI.

Granted, if you were planning on dropping R20,999 on a new card, chances are it can max out nearly every game with ease, but what if you wanted to push how far personal computing can go?

Fortunately, some enterprising hardware enthusiasts noticed that you could force SLI in certain games, leading to videos of Battlefield 1 being played at 5K circling the internet.
